Morro Bay State Park is a must-see for visitors to Morro Bay in the central coast region of California. This state park features Morro Rock, the prominent landmark, as well as a natural bay habitat and lagoon. Bring your binoculars for birding or bring your clubs for a round of golf at the 18-hole public course. Sailing and hiking are also popular activities in the park.
Visit the park's Museum of Natural History to learn about the area's rich Native American history. Join in a lecture, enjoy a nature walk and view the exhibits. Stroll past the Chumash garden outside of the museum to see the native plants that the Chumash used daily.
